Vocabulary Definitions:
Evaporation: The process where water turns into vapor and rises into the sky due to the heat of the sun.
Condensation: When water vapor cools down and changes back into liquid, forming clouds in the sky.
Precipitation: Water falling from clouds back to the Earth's surface, in forms such as rain, snow, sleet, or hail.
Collection: The gathering of water back into oceans, rivers, lakes, and the ground, where the cycle starts all over again.

Active listening and Key Ideas/Words.
Key Ideas and Key Words help you to know what to listen for on a listening test. By looking at the questions and answers available on the test, we can find and identify the key thing we should listen to in the dialogue or monologue. Key Ideas and Key Words help us know when to pay attention and listen actively.
Active Listening is when we know what we should be hearing and are listening specifically for that information. If you know that the winning lotto numbers will be given during a speech, you will actively listen for the numbers. Active listening allows us to focus on hearing the relevant information more clearly and ignoring the non essential information.
These two skills are vital for tests like the IELTS exam and other English proficiency tests. Especially tests necessary for university admissions.
If you want to get a good score on tests like IELTS and TOEIC, you need to develop your active listening skills and your ability to find key words and ideas in questions.
Another way to prepare for the IELTS is to focus on vocabulary. Vocabulary is critical to listening and reading comprehension. With words you have power. You will be able to better understand the context of a test question and the context of an audio portion or reading portion of the test.

Learn how to listen in a conversation and know how to respond. Learn how to listen closely to what people are saying in a conversation. Learn how to actively listen in an academic situation. To listen in a conversation well, you need to learn about tone, subject, speed of communication and to understand body language. To listen in an academic situation, you need to listen for facts, subjects and opinions.
Improve your skills so that you can better listen in a conversation and in an academic setting.
